I've been following 'An Ice Queen for Sale' since its early chapters, and the question about a movie adaptation comes up a lot in fan circles. From what I know, there hasn't been any official announcement about a film adaptation yet. The novel's vivid descriptions of the ice queen's palace and her emotional journey would translate beautifully to screen, but production companies often take years to secure rights and develop fantasy projects properly.

The story's blend of political intrigue and slow-burn romance between the ice queen and her unexpected protector has massive cinematic potential. Visualizing those frost magic scenes or the heated dialogues in the royal court already gives me chills. While we wait, I recommend checking out similar themed movies like 'The Snow Queen' animations or 'Frozen' to satisfy that icy royal fantasy craving. The novel's unique take on magical contracts and emotional thawing deserves proper Hollywood treatment rather than a rushed production.

How Does 'An Ice Queen For Sale' End?

2 answers2025-06-14 13:30:18
I just finished 'An Ice Queen for Sale' and the ending left me emotionally wrecked in the best way possible. The story builds up this intense dynamic between the cold, business-focused female lead and the reckless billionaire who purchases her company. By the final chapters, their icy professional relationship melts into something raw and real. The climax comes when she finally breaks down her emotional walls during a high-stakes corporate takeover. Instead of sacrificing her morals to save her company like before, she chooses to walk away with her dignity intact. The billionaire, who's been obsessed with controlling her, realizes he's the one being controlled by his own pride. What makes the resolution so satisfying is how their power dynamic flips. She starts her own rival company using connections she built independently, while he abandons his cutthroat business tactics to genuinely support her. Their final scene together at the airport isn't some grand romantic confession - it's two equals acknowledging they've changed each other forever. The author leaves just enough ambiguity about whether they'll reunite, but the personal growth feels more important than any traditional happy ending. The ice queen thaws without losing her strength, and that's what makes this ending unforgettable.

What Is The Plot Twist In 'An Ice Queen For Sale'?

1 answers2025-06-14 07:30:41
I just finished 'An Ice Queen for Sale' last night, and that plot twist hit me like a truck—I never saw it coming, and I live for unpredictable storytelling. The story starts off like your typical cold-hearted CEO romance, where the female lead is this unapproachable business tycoon known for freezing people out with a glance. The male lead is the underdog, a struggling artist who gets dragged into her world as part of a ridiculous corporate bet. The setup makes you think it’ll be a straightforward thawing-the-ice-heart trope, but halfway through, the story flips everything on its head. Turns out, the 'Ice Queen' isn’t just emotionally distant—she’s literally cursed. Her family line has been bound by a centuries-old pact that drains warmth from anyone she gets close to, which is why she’s so viciously protective of her solitude. The male lead? He’s not some random guy. His bloodline carries the counter-curse, and his ancestors were the ones who originally sealed the pact. The moment they realize this, the dynamic shifts from ‘will they/won’t they’ to ‘how do they break this curse before it kills them both?’ The way the story weaves corporate power plays with supernatural stakes is genius. Her boardroom enemies are secretly cultists trying to exploit the curse, and the art he creates becomes a way to channel the magic needed to dismantle it. The climax isn’t a confession of love—it’s a ritual where he paints their shared memories to rewrite the curse’s terms. Instead of erasing it entirely, they transfer the weight of it to the cultists who’ve been manipulating them. The final scene where she finally cries—actual tears, not frost—had me tearing up. It’s not just a twist; it recontextualizes every cold interaction from the earlier chapters into something heartbreakingly deliberate. What I adore is how the twist doesn’t just serve shock value. It deepens the themes of sacrifice and legacy. Her ‘ice queen’ persona wasn’t arrogance—it was a shield to protect others. His artistic block? Subconscious guilt from a past life he didn’t remember. Even the title gets flipped; she wasn’t ‘for sale’ as a romantic conquest, but as a pawn in a supernatural auction. The story makes you reread early scenes with new eyes, like when she flinches from his touch not out of disgust, but because it physically burns her. The cultists’ corporate jargon about ‘acquiring assets’ takes on a sinister double meaning. And that last line—‘The auction is closed’—chills me every time. It’s rare for a twist to feel both unexpected and inevitable, but this one nails it. Now excuse me while I go reread it for the third time this week.
